1. Stroll Along the Chester City Walls
Chester’s city walls are among the best-preserved in England, and walking along them in autumn is an unforgettable experience. The crisp air and the colorful leaves create a picturesque setting for a leisurely stroll. From the walls, you can admire historic architecture, the meandering River Dee, and leafy parks. Take your time to explore the towers and gates, each telling a story of Chester’s Roman and medieval past.

6. Walk the Rows and Discover Independent Shops
The Rows, Chester’s famous two-tiered shopping streets, are particularly charming in autumn. The warm light reflects off the historic timber-framed buildings, and seasonal decorations add a festive touch. Browse local boutiques, bookstores, and artisanal shops. Stop in for a hot drink in a cozy café and watch the leaves fall outside. From my overall experience, wandering the Rows in autumn is a sensory delight—mixing history, shopping, and seasonal beauty.
7. Explore the Grosvenor Museum
For those who enjoy history and culture, the Grosvenor Museum is a scenic indoor stop on a crisp autumn day. Its exhibits cover Chester’s Roman past, Victorian history, and local art. The museum provides a quiet, reflective environment that complements outdoor explorations. You can easily spend a couple of hours discovering hidden gems while escaping the chill.
